FAQs


How do I know if online therapy is right for me?
If you’d like support but want the flexibility of meeting from home, online therapy can be a great option. All you need is a quiet space, a stable internet connection, and a device with a camera.
What happens in the first session?
The first session is about getting to know you. We’ll talk about what brings you here, what you’d like to work on, and how I can best support you. There’s no pressure to have it all figured out—it’s simply a starting point.
What kinds of issues can online therapy help with?
Online therapy can be just as effective as in-person sessions for many concerns, including stress, anxiety, depression, relationship challenges, burnout, or simply wanting more clarity and balance in life.
Are there any situations where confidentiality might be broken?
The only exceptions are if there’s a risk of serious harm to yourself or others, or when required by law. I’ll always be transparent about this.
How long will therapy take?
It depends on your goals. Some people feel relief in a few sessions, while others prefer longer-term support. We’ll check in regularly and adjust the pace to suit you.
What if I’m not sure therapy is right for me?
You don’t need to decide everything at once. You can start with an initial consultation to see how online therapy feels and whether it’s the right fit.
What if I don’t know what to talk about?
That’s normal. You don’t need to prepare perfectly—sometimes just showing up is enough. Together, we’ll find a place to begin.
